Distribution of electricity

NACE v2.0 Code: D35.13

About distribution of electricity

NACE code 35.13 covers the distribution of electricity, a critical component of modern infrastructure and economic activity. This industry is responsible for the transmission and distribution of electricity from generation facilities to end-users, including households, businesses, and other consumers. The distribution of electricity is a fundamental service that enables the functioning of a wide range of industries and supports the overall productivity and growth of the economy.

Production process

The distribution of electricity involves the use of high-voltage transmission lines, substations, and local distribution networks to transport electricity from power plants to consumers. Electricity is typically generated at power plants using various energy sources, such as fossil fuels, nuclear power, or renewable sources like solar, wind, or hydroelectric. The generated electricity is then stepped up to high voltages for efficient long-distance transmission and subsequently stepped down to lower voltages for distribution to end-users.

Production inputs

The main inputs required for the distribution of electricity include the electricity generated by power plants, as well as the infrastructure and equipment necessary for the transmission and distribution network. This includes high-voltage transmission lines, substations, transformers, and the local distribution network of lower-voltage lines and transformers. Additionally, the industry requires skilled personnel to operate and maintain the distribution system, as well as various materials and supplies for repair and maintenance.

Production outputs

The primary output of the electricity distribution industry is the delivery of electricity to end-users, including households, commercial and industrial businesses, and other consumers.
